Next Issue's Highlights

The June 1997 issue will focus on three very hot topics in the animation industry today; education, training and recruiting. Steve Hulett will offer his view of labor trends from the Motion Picture Screen Cartoonists' Union (MPSC Local 839,) and Tammy Glenn will report on what the state of California is doing about the "talent drought." Paul Driessen will present a pro file of the Kassel school in Germany. We'll take a look at the Acme Virtual Training Network, Warner Bros. Feature Animations' answer to nationwide training. Also included in this issue will be several surveys of students, schools and recruiters. Topic-related letters to the editor are welcomed at editor@awn.com.
